Novartis opens manufacturing plant in Maharashtra

July 01, 2022 | Friday | News

The new facility will produce oncology-focused medicines covering both cancer and blood disorders

Sandoz Technical Operations, a Novartis division, has inaugurated its manufacturing plant for medicines and therapies at Kalwe in Mumbai.

 

The plant, which marks a new chapter for Sandoz, will further strengthen the company’s operations in India to support growing healthcare needs globally. The new facility will manufacture oral cancer medicines for the global market and will play a key role in enabling the delivery of high-quality cancer treatment. 

 

The manufacturing facility is spread across 32000 sqm, and houses state-of-the-art production technology. Additionally, built on a brownfield, effluent treatment units installed at the plant shape a next-gen environmentally sustainable manufacturing atmosphere.
